Kim Kardashian may believe that she broke the Internet in 2014 (it still works for me, Kim), but her beau Kanye West is getting the last laugh in 2014, whether he wants it or not.

West’s “Yeezus” was enormously popular in 2013, putting an innovative and progressive spin on hip-hop, while completely annoying a separate, rather large crowd of haters. Now, as we wrap up 2014, Los Angeles based comedy trio, Local Business Comedy, has taken the entirety of “Yeezus” and given it the Christmas treatment. From the super aggressive “Red Hat Head” spin on “Black Skinhead” to the attack-style “New Sleighs” to the Nina Simone spoofing on “Lights On the Trees,” “Kreezus” is sure to rub ‘Ye the wrong way if he catches wind of it, but it’s undeniably accurate, with a Kanye impersonator who nails it more often than not, and Christmas lyrics that almost never stray away from the theme.
